This song is inspired by the French "sex for rent" scandal and the BBC headline, "France’s sordid housing crisis."
It’s obvious that this awful practise of exploiting poor students is not limited to France - but in that country there is now a growing movement to expose it.
With verses sung by the evil landlord and the choruses sung by the entrapped student who has been forced into prostitution, "Sexy Underwear" is both passionate and sympathetic protest with more than a nod to the traditional French chanson.
